Schooltree's "fantastically, defiantly ambitious" (NPR) original rock opera is about a girl who loses her body and must journey as a ghost through a parallel world of the collective unconscious to get it back. But something is wrong in Otherspace; it has been overtaken by shadows and chaos. In order to become whole again, Suzi must delve into the origins of this world's darkness, going from the neon lights of her plasterboard horizon home to the bottom of a cursed river’s malevolent lullaby, where the fate of Otherspace and her own are inextricably linked.

Both urban folklore and metaphysical fairy tale, Heterotopia was developed over several years and recorded as a double album in the tradition of concept albums like Quadrophenia, Ziggy Stardust, and Lamb Lies Down on Broadway.

credits

released March 31, 2017

Story, music, lyrics, & arrangements by Lainey Schooltree
Additional arrangements by Peter Moore & Schooltree
Produced & mixed by Peter Moore & Lainey Schooltree
Engineered by Peter Moore
Recorded at Palace of Purpose in Malden, MA
Additional recording at Studio St. Elsmere in Medford, MA
Mastered by Jeff Lipton at Peerless Mastering, Boston, MA
Assistant Mastering Engineer: Maria Rice

Personnel:
Lainey Schootree - vox/pianos/synths
Brendan Burns - guitar
Derek Van Wormer - bass
Tom/Tod/Tad Collins - drums
Peter Danilchuk - organs/synths
Peter Moore - nylon guitar, additional vox/keys/programming

Album cover artwork by Crystal Araiza
Design & hand lettering by Pete Danilchuk
